Are you involved in a business that utilizes vehicles on a regular basis? Does it seem harder to keep track of the automobiles that your employees and clientele are using? Many rental companies have found that the number of vehicles damaged and/or stolen has risen exceedingly in the last several years. Other businesses that send employees out on house calls realize that the amount of work completed each day has diminished greatly, while the number of hours an individual is on a job just keeps getting greater. While this may be due simply to accidents or poor driving, most often it is a result of poor accountability and a lack of responsibility on the part of drivers. Vehicle tracking may be the solution to your problem.

Vehicle tracking is a type of GPS tracking that has become more important recently. A recent vehicle-tracking device that has been developed is the CoDriver OBD. This can be used to know either where your vehicle is at all times, or else to trace the individual that is driving the vehicle, so that you will know its speed, distance, and location. This is useful for parents, spouses, and even friends. Another use of GPS vehicle tracking has been used for fleets of cars or machinery. With the use of a vehicle-tracking device, individuals have been able to recover lost trucks, tractors, and other work-related vehicles.

Vehicle tracking is not a toy; it is a responsible decision to take care of your car. Although not everyone can afford to purchase the top of the line model, there are many types of devices for every circumstance. Take time to decide if this method is right for you.
